Understanding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are electrically powered devices designed for people with restricted mobility. They supply a means of transportation for people who might have problem strolling however still wish to maintain their self-reliance. They come in various styles and features to deal with a wide range of requirements.
Types of Mobility Scooters
cheapest mobility scooters for sale scooters can normally be classified into 3 main types:
TypeDescriptionBest ForCompact ScootersThese are small and lightweight, ideal for inside your home and short journeys.Users with limited storage area or those who travel often.Mid-size ScootersA balance between mobility and stability, ideal for both indoor and outside usage.Those who require to cover a variety of terrains.Sturdy ScootersLarge and robust, developed for rugged outdoor usage and much heavier people.Users requiring additional weight capability or going off-road.Secret Features of Mobility Scooters
The option of mobility scooter typically depends upon the functions that align with private requirements. Here are some of the key features to think about:

Weight Capacity: Mobility scooters include various weight limits. It is important to select a scooter that can sufficiently support the user's weight.

Variety: The range a scooter can travel on a single charge differs. Depending on user needs, one might choose scooters with a series of approximately 40 miles.

Speed: Most mobility scooters can reach speeds in between 4 to 8 miles per hour. Consider what speed is comfortable and safe for the intended environment.

Turning Radius: A compact turning radius is important for indoor use, enabling simpler navigation in tight areas.

Battery Type: The kind of batteries used can impact the scooter's performance. Lead-acid and lithium-ion batteries are the most common.
Advantages of Using Mobility Scooters
The benefits of mobility scooters extend beyond just transport. Some key benefits include:

Independence: Users can navigate their environment without counting on caretakers, promoting independence and self-confidence.

Health Benefits: Using a scooter for sale near me can motivate outdoor activity, resulting in physical and psychological health improvements by lowering sensations of isolation.

Convenience: Scooters can quickly be run in numerous environments, whether inside, in mall, or outdoors.

1. How quickly do mobility scooters go?Mobility scooters generally have speeds varying from 4 to 8 miles per hour, with most created for security instead of high-speed travel. 2. Are there weight limitations on mobility scooters?Yes, mobility
scooters come with specific weight limits, frequently varying from
250 pounds to over 500 lbs, depending upon the design. 3. Can mobility scooters be utilized indoors?Certain models, especially compact scooters, are particularly designed for
indoor usage and are simpler to maneuver in tight areas. 4. How often do the batteries require to be replaced?Battery life can differ based upon usage, but typically, with correct care, batteries might last between 1 to 3 years before needing replacement
. 5. Are mobility scooters covered by insurance?Coverage can vary, but some insurance coverage plans, consisting of Medicare and Medicaid, may cover part of the expense. It's suggested to contact individual insurance coverage providers. Mobility scooters work as a
